Veggie Bean Wrap

These delicious wraps are packed full of flavor and fiber. Mango, cilantro and avocado add a fresh topping to these wraps.

  • 25 minutes
  • 4 Servings
  • $3.00 - $5.99

Ingredients

  • 2 medium green or red bell peppers, seeded and chopped
  • 1 medium onion, peeled and sliced
  • 1 can (15 ounces) low-sodium black beans, drained and rinsed
  • 2 mangos, peeled and chopped
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• 1/2 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 1 avocado, peeled and diced
  • 4 (10-inch) flour tortillas

Steps

1

Wash hands with soap and water.

2

In a nonstick pan, sauté bell peppers and onion for 5 minutes over medium heat. Add beans, stir well. Reduce heat to low and simmer about 5 minutes.

3

In a small bowl, combine mangoes, lime juice, cilantro, and avocado. Set aside 1/2 of this mango mixture for topping.

4

Fill warmed tortillas with 1/4 bean mixture and 1/4 mango mixture.

5

Fold ends of the tortillas over. Roll up to make wraps. Top veggie bean wraps with remaining mango mixture.

Serving Size: 1 prepared wrap, 1/4 of recipe

NutrientsAmount
Total Calories458
Total Fat11 g
Saturated Fat2 g
Monounsaturated Fat6 g
Polyunsaturated Fat2 g
Linoleic Acid2 g
α-Linolenic Acid0.2 g
Omega 3 - EPA0 mg
Omega 3 - DHA0 mg
Cholesterol0 mg
Carbohydrates78 g
Dietary Fiber15 g
Total Sugars19 g
Added Sugars included0 g
Protein15 g
